AI Summary
-
Expands the definition of eligible depositories for local government public funds to include savings banks, savings and loan associations, and credit unions in addition to traditional banks and trust companies
-
Limits deposits of public funds in savings banks, federal savings banks, credit unions, federal credit unions, savings and loan associations, and federal savings and loan associations to a maximum of $250,000
-
Requires local governments to forward copies of deposit designation resolutions to the State Comptroller for record-keeping purposes
-
Authorizes credit unions to accept public deposits subject to the same security and limitation requirements as other financial institutions under General Municipal Law Section 10
-
Permits temporary investment of public funds in interest-bearing deposit accounts, certificates of deposit, and credit union share certificates at eligible institutions, with the same security requirements as regular public deposits
